Baby Mowgli has “Quirkiest Name”

Wednesday, December 10th, 2008

Yep, that’s right! “2008’s Quirkiest Baby Names“, courtesy of OMG!, a celebrity website supported by Yahoo! Entertainment.

BRONX MOWGLI: This year’s most unusual moniker, courtesy of Pete Wentz and Ashlee Simpson-Wentz. He grew up near Chicago and she hails from Texas — yet, inexplicably, the rock-star couple named their son after one of the toughest boroughs in New York City. Giving some insight, Wentz revealed the middle name Mowgli was inspired by the scrappy boy hero of Disney’s “The Jungle Book.” ” - Associated Press

The other babies who made it to the list are: Sunday Rose (Nicole Kidman and Keith Urban’s little bundle of joy, named after the day she was born), Zuma Nesta Rock (baby boy of Gwen Stefani and Gavin Rossdale, named after a beach in Malibu and Bob Marley’s middle name), Honor Marie (daughter of Jessica Alba and Cash Warren, named after uhm, “honor” because the couple wanted their kid to grow up with dignity and respect), and Buster Timothy (son of Johnny Lee Miller and Michele Hicks, who wanted to combine quirkiness with tradition).

Pete Wentz explains baby’s name

Thursday, November 27th, 2008

When Ashlee Simpson gave birth to Bronx Mowgli last Thursday, one of the first things that people probably asked was, “why that name?”.

Well Pete Wentz, Ashlee’s husband and Bronx’ father was more than willing to explain as to why they gave such name to their first born.

On an interview with Ryan Seacrest’s radio show last Tuesday (November 25), the Fall Out Boy bassist shared that his son’s middle name, Mowgli had some sort of romantic reason behind it.

“The Jungle Book was something that me and Ashlee bonded over. It’s a cool name,” tells Pete referring to the rambunctious boy in the Disney cartoon classic.

But while the baby’s middle name is no mystery anymore, the reason behind their baby’s first name is something that Pete still refused to reveal, with him just saying, “We came up with the idea Bronx. We’ve been throwing [ideas] back and forth a while. It’s kind of cool to just leave the narrative what it is. People are stoked or pissed or whatever. And you’re like, you know what: I don’t think anyone really has the real story.”
